November in Quechee, United States, brings a striking contrast in temperatures, with a maximum of 22°C (72°F) and a minimum plunging to -21°C (-5°F). The average temperature hovers around 1°C (34°F), creating a crisp ambiance ideal for the unfolding autumn scenery. With 101 mm (4.0 in) of precipitation over approximately 12 days, the month contributes to a notably humid environment, reaching around 87% humidity. November in Quechee experiences a notable shift in precipitation patterns, with 101 mm (4.0 in) of rain falling over 12 days. This amount is substantial, placing November among the wetter months, although it trails October's impressive 138 mm (5.4 in). As November arrives in Quechee, United States, residents experience a noticeable shift in humidity levels, with the figure rising to 87%. This increase follows a dip in the summer months, where humidity dropped to its lowest point at 64% in August. The transition from October's 81% signals the onset of colder weather, as moisture levels begin to climb again, reminiscent of the winter months when humidity typically hovers around 89% in January. As November rolls into Quechee, Vermont, the UV Index dips back to a moderate rating of 3, offering a temporary reprieve from the summer months when levels soared to a peak of 10 in June. This seasonal trend highlights a significant decline in UV exposure, with burn times extending back to 30 minutes—a contrast to the brief 15-minute windows seen during the sunniest months.
